

- Flutter firebase chat how to#
- Flutter firebase chat registration#
- Flutter firebase chat android#
- Flutter firebase chat download#
Now in order to enable Firebase services in our Android app, we need to add the google-services plugin to our Gradle files.įirst in our root-level (project-level) Gradle file ( android/adle), we need to add rules to include the Google Services Gradle plugin.Flutter is one of the most popular frameworks among application developers looking to build native chat apps for different platforms in a short time. The instructions are also shown in the screenshot below: Step 4: Add Firebase Configurations to Native Files in your Flutter Project android/app directory of our Flutter project.
Flutter firebase chat download#
We need to download the file and move it to the. This will lead us to the interface where we can get the google-services.json file which will link our Flutter app to Firebase Google services. We just need to copy it and paste it to the Android package name input field as shown in the screenshot below:Īfter that, we can simply click on the 'Register app' button. android/app/adle file of your Flutter project. The package name will be available in the. In order to add the package name of our Flutter project, we need to locate it first. After clicking on the Android icon, we will be directed to an interface asking for the Android package name.
Flutter firebase chat registration#
Step 3: Register Firebase to Your Android AppĪs the registration process is platform-specific, we are going to register our app for the Android platform. This will lead us to the interface to register Firebase with our Flutter app project.

So we need to click on the Android icon displayed in the above screenshot. Here, we are going to set up Firebase for the Android platform.

After the project has been set up, we will get a project console as shown in the screenshot below: We can continue to the next step when the project has been created. Here, I've kept the project name as FlutterPushNotification as shown in the screenshot below: Then a window will appear asking to input the project's name. There we can simply click on 'Add a project' to get our project started. To create a Firebase project, we need to log in to Firebase and navigate to the console. The setup guidelines are also provided in the official firebase documentation for Flutter. But first, we need to create a Firebase project. In this step, we are going to integrate Firebase services with our Flutter project. Execute the following command in the terminal to run the project in either an available emulator or an actual device: flutter runĪfter a successful build, you will get the following result in the emulator screen: Step 2: Integrate Firebase Configuration with Flutter You can find simple steps for flutter installation in the official documentation.Īfter you've successfully installed Flutter, you can simply run the following command in your desired directory to set up a complete Flutter project: flutter create pushNotificationĪfter you've set up the project, navigate inside the project directory. For that, we must have the Flutter SDK installed in our system. Step 1: Create a Flutter Projectįirst, we are going to create a flutter project. You can set up various configurations to send different notifications to different audiences based on time and routine.īecause of all these benefits, we are going to use it to send notifications to our Flutter app. Push notifications also help drive traffic to your app.įirebase Cloud Messaging is a service offered by Firebase which lets you send these notifications to your users. Then you can use push notifications as a mechanism to regain and retain their interest. They are also an important way to amplify user engagement in your app.įor example, say a user forgets about the app once they have installed it. Push Notifications are a sort of pop-up messaging medium that alerts app users to what's going on in the app. This tutorial will only deal with configuration for the Android platform.

Flutter firebase chat how to#
In this tutorial, we are going to learn how to add push notifications to a Flutter app using Firebase Cloud Messaging. It helps developers build native UIs with support for different device sizes, pixel densities, and orientations creating a beautiful pixel-perfect UI/UX. Flutter has quickly become one the most popular frameworks for cross-platform mobile application development.
